Recent revelations of U.S. government stakes in quantum-focused firms have sparked speculation on prediction markets about which companies might be next. According to data from Kalshi, a platform where traders wager on future events, the most heavily bet candidates include IonQ Inc., Micron Technology Inc., and Anduril Industries. While no official confirmation has been made, the bets suggest that market participants are assessing the likelihood of government equity positions in these companies based on past patterns and sector alignment. The initial stakes were reportedly in quantum computing firms, which has led traders to consider other players in adjacent technology and defense fields. IonQ, a publicly traded quantum computing company; Micron, a semiconductor memory manufacturer; and Anduril, a private defense technology startup, have emerged as top contenders. The exact size and terms of any potential government stake remain unconfirmed, and the Kalshi probabilities are derived solely from trader sentiment rather than official policy announcements.

The key takeaway from this development is that prediction markets are acting as a barometer for investor and trader expectations regarding government intervention in strategic technology sectors. The focus on IonQ, Micron, and Anduril aligns with broader themes of national security, semiconductor supply chain resilience, and quantum computing advancement — areas where the U.S. government has signaled increased interest. However, it is important to note that prediction market odds are not formal forecasts and can be influenced by limited liquidity or speculative behavior. The government’s actual next move could differ significantly from market expectations. The revelation of previous stakes may have created a "first-mover" effect, but policymakers typically make such investments based on long-term strategic goals rather than market speculation. Traders should exercise caution when interpreting these signals as definitive indicators of future government actions.

From an investment perspective, the possibility of U.S. government stakes in companies like IonQ, Micron, and Anduril could influence how these firms are perceived in the market. A government equity position might be seen as a vote of confidence in a company’s technology or strategic importance, potentially affecting share prices and investor sentiment. However, no such stakes have been confirmed, and the process of government investment is often opaque and subject to regulatory, budgetary, and political considerations. Broader implications include increased attention on the quantum computing and defense technology sectors as areas of national priority. If the government were to take stakes, it could signal a shift toward more direct public-private partnerships in cutting-edge industries. Conversely, the absence of such moves could suggest a preference for other policy tools, such as grants or contracts. Investors should rely on official disclosures and fundamental analysis rather than prediction market data when making decisions.
